The brightest lights (bulbs) you can buy are basically the ones with the lowest Kelvin number but are also the yellowist. If you want a 'HID effect' light these have a high Kelvin number eg 7000K which gives them a white/blue/purple tint but means they give off less light!

like this

http://www.madelectrical.com/electricaltech/brighter-headlights.shtml

google you'll find loads. I'm sure there used to be a guide on CS about it as well.

Clios I have tested have been as low as 10V at the headlgiht bulbs whilst alt output is 14V.
